Chewy Blondie Bars

Dessert 🍰Snack 🍿 American Vegetarian 🥦

Chewy Blondie Bars bake up rich and buttery with a deep caramel note from brown sugar, offset by melty semisweet chocolate chips and a toasty crunch of walnuts. Their soft, slightly fudgy center and crackly top make them a crowd-pleasing treat for potlucks, weeknight desserts, or coffee breaks. Serve warm or at room temperature for the best texture and flavor.

Chewy Blondie Bars
  1. 1

    Gather the ingredients.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(180 degrees C). Grease a 9x9-inch baking pan.

  2. 2

    Sift together the sifted flour, baking powder, salt, and baking soda in a medium bowl. Stir in the chopped nuts; set aside.

  3. 3

    In a large bowl, mix the brown sugar and melted butter until combined; let cool slightly.

  4. 4

    Stir the beaten egg and vanilla into the brown sugar mixture. Add the flour mixture a little at a time, mixing just until combined. Spread the batter in the prepared baking pan. Sprinkle the chocolate chips on top.

  5. 5

    Bake in the preheated oven until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ean, 20 to 25 minutes.
